Transaction a51376034cfbc2e01c9b5f71ba825cca2e2d4e7ced9a1970c1884a46389f4263

1 Input
2 Outputs
  • a51376034cfbc2e01c9b5f71ba825cca2e2d4e7ced9a1970c1884a46389f4263:0
  • value  3044109562
    address  15V2azsPZ9tvxvmuY3DSa2XRNdUj2HbQEv
  • a51376034cfbc2e01c9b5f71ba825cca2e2d4e7ced9a1970c1884a46389f4263:1
  • value  7252945
    address  3NrHAc42NCx5f3GVBA3vF7RHGWxKDQ5Qu4